Vacuum cleaner
Abstract
In a vacuum cleaner (VC) comprising a motor-fan aggregate (A), and a control for controlling a power setting (PS) of the motor-fan aggregate (A), a processor (μP) is arranged for protecting the motor-fan aggregate (A) from overheating and/or entering a stall regime in dependence on a comparison of a parameter relating to a flow rate with a threshold that is representative of the rotation speed (N) of the aggregate (A). The threshold may depend on a power setting (PS) of the motor-fan aggregate (A) or a current through the motor-fan aggregate (A). The parameter relating to the flow rate may be a pressure difference between on the one hand a position upstream or downstream of the motor-fan aggregate (A), and on the other hand, ambient, a pressure difference over a known component, a pressure difference over the motor-fan aggregate (A), and/or—if the threshold depends on the power setting (PS)—a rotation speed of the motor-fan aggregate (A). The processor (μP) may be arranged for protecting the motor-fan aggregate (A) by opening a valve (ECV) upstream of the motor-fan aggregate (A), and/or by lowering a rotation speed of the motor-fan aggregate (A).
